What Conditions Benefit from Home-Based Neurological Physio?

Our home-based neurological physiotherapy services support individuals with a wide range of conditions, including:

  • Stroke recovery

  • Multiple sclerosis

  • Parkinson’s disease

  • Traumatic brain injury

  • Spinal cord injuries

  • Peripheral neuropathy

  • Cerebral palsy

  • Motor neurone disease

Because these conditions often affect movement, coordination, and independence, home-based sessions can feel easier to access and more motivating to continue.


What Happens During a Home-Based Neuro Physio Session?

Home-based Neuro Physio – Initial Assessment Session (1 Hour 30 Minutes)

Our detailed assessments are comprehensive and thorough. During this extended session, your physiotherapist will:

  • Take a detailed medical history and discuss your current symptoms

  • Complete a physical assessment of your movement patterns, strength, balance, and coordination

  • Evaluate your home environment for safety and accessibility

  • Discuss your personal goals and priorities

  • Develop a tailored treatment plan based on evidence-based practices

  • Provide initial advice on exercises and equipment needs

This thorough start means you begin your journey with a clear and personalised plan.

Home-Based Neuro Physio – Follow-Up & Subsequent Treatment Sessions (1 Hour)

Follow-up sessions usually last one hour. They focus on progression and refinement of your treatment plan. Each session may include:

  • A review of your progress since the last visit

  • Hands-on treatment techniques

  • Therapeutic exercises and functional training

  • Education about your condition and self-management strategies

  • Updates to your home exercise programme

  • Equipment assessment and recommendations

We also set aside a short amount of time for note writing, because accurate records are essential for continuity of care.
